Understanding The Importance Of Art Risk Insurance

Art is a valuable and irreplaceable asset that holds great significance to its owners. Whether it’s a rare painting, a vintage sculpture, or a modern installation, art can hold both sentimental and monetary value. As with any valuable possession, it is essential to protect art against potential risks such as theft, damage, or loss. This is where art risk insurance comes into play.

art risk insurance, also known as fine art insurance, is a specialized type of insurance coverage designed to protect collectors, galleries, museums, and other art-related businesses from financial loss in the event of damage, theft, or loss of their art pieces. Given the unique nature of art as an asset, traditional insurance policies may not adequately cover the full value of art pieces, making art risk insurance a crucial addition to any art owner’s risk management strategy.

One of the key features of art risk insurance is that it is tailored to the specific needs of art collectors and institutions. Unlike standard insurance policies that may have limitations on coverage for high-value items, art risk insurance provides comprehensive coverage for a wide range of risks, including fire, water damage, vandalism, and transit-related incidents. This specialized coverage ensures that art owners can have peace of mind knowing that their valuable investments are protected against unforeseen events.

art risk insurance also provides coverage for the unique risks associated with owning art, such as loss of value due to damage or restoration costs. For example, if a valuable painting is damaged in a fire and requires extensive restoration, art risk insurance can cover the costs of restoring the painting to its original condition. This type of coverage is essential for art collectors who want to preserve the value and integrity of their art collection.

In addition to protecting against physical damage, art risk insurance also covers the risk of theft. Art theft is a prevalent issue in the art world, with valuable pieces being targeted by thieves looking to profit from their sale on the black market. art risk insurance can provide coverage for the full value of stolen art pieces, helping art owners recoup their losses in the event of a theft.
